小程序打包攻略教程图文
作者:南宁攻略大全网
|
242人看过
发布时间:2026-04-06 10:15:30
标签:小程序打包攻略教程图文
小程序打包攻略教程图文在移动互联网快速发展的今天,小程序已成为各大企业、个人开发者推广业务、展示功能的重要工具。无论是电商、社交、服务类,还是游戏、工具类,小程序都拥有广阔的应用前景。然而,对于新手来说,如何高效、安全地打包小程序,是
小程序打包攻略教程图文
在移动互联网快速发展的今天,小程序已成为各大企业、个人开发者推广业务、展示功能的重要工具。无论是电商、社交、服务类,还是游戏、工具类,小程序都拥有广阔的应用前景。然而,对于新手来说,如何高效、安全地打包小程序,是一个值得深入探讨的问题。本文将从零开始,系统讲解小程序打包的全流程,帮助用户理解并掌握打包技巧。
一、小程序打包前的准备
在正式打包之前,必须确保开发环境和工具已经就绪。若开发者尚未完成开发,建议先完成所有功能模块的测试和调试,确保小程序在不同设备和系统上都能正常运行。此外,还需确认项目结构是否完整,包括页面、组件、样式、接口等是否都已正确设置。
官方资料:根据微信官方文档,小程序打包前必须确保项目结构符合规范,包括项目文件夹、页面配置文件(如 `app.json`)、页面组件(如 `page.js`、`page.json`、`page.wxml`)等都需完整无误。
二、选择合适的打包工具
小程序打包工具主要包括 微信开发者工具、HBuilderX、Xcode 等。其中,微信开发者工具是最常用且最权威的打包工具,支持多种小程序平台(如微信小程序、支付宝小程序、抖音小程序等)。此外,HBuilderX 是一款支持多平台开发的工具,适合开发跨平台小程序。
官方资料:微信官方推荐使用微信开发者工具进行打包,因其具备完善的调试和打包功能,能够提供实时预览和打包结果反馈。
三、配置打包参数
在打包前,需对打包参数进行配置,包括打包目标平台、打包方式、打包路径等。不同平台的打包方式略有不同,比如微信小程序需使用 `wx.build`,而支付宝小程序则需使用 `alipay.build`。
官方资料:根据微信小程序文档,打包参数配置应包括以下内容:
- `platform`:指定打包目标平台(如 `wx`、`alipay`)
- `type`:指定打包类型(如 `release`、`debug`)
- `output`:指定打包输出路径
四、打包流程详解
1. 开发环境搭建
开发环境搭建是打包的第一步,开发者需安装相应的开发工具,并确保项目文件夹结构正确。例如,项目文件夹通常包含以下内容:
- `pages/`:存放页面文件
- `utils/`:存放工具函数
- `style/`:存放样式文件
- `app.json`:项目配置文件
- `package.json`:项目依赖管理文件
官方资料:微信开发者工具支持多种开发环境,开发者可根据需要选择适合自己的开发环境。
2. 编写项目配置文件
项目配置文件 `app.json` 是小程序开发的核心配置文件,用于设置页面路径、窗口样式、自定义菜单等。开发者需确保 `app.json` 文件结构正确,避免因配置错误导致打包失败。
官方资料:`app.json` 文件中需包含以下内容:
- `pages`:页面路径数组(如 `pages/index/index`)
- `tabBar`:若为 tabBar 小程序,需配置 `tabBar` 字段
- `window`:窗口样式配置(如 `navigationBarTitleText`)
3. 开发者工具打包
在微信开发者工具中,开发者可通过以下步骤进行打包:
1. 确保项目结构正确
2. 在开发者工具中点击“构建”按钮
3. 选择打包目标平台(如 `wx`)
4. 选择打包类型(如 `release`)
5. 选择打包输出路径(如 `dist/`)
官方资料:开发者工具提供多种打包选项,开发者可根据需求选择不同的打包类型,以获得最佳的打包效果。
4. 打包结果验证
打包完成后,需对打包结果进行验证,确保小程序在不同设备和系统上都能正常运行。验证可通过开发者工具的“运行”功能进行,也可以通过微信小程序的“测试”功能进行。
官方资料:开发者工具提供“运行”功能,可实时查看小程序运行效果,确保打包结果符合预期。
五、打包过程中常见问题及解决方法
在打包过程中,可能会遇到一些常见问题,如打包失败、打包结果不一致、打包速度慢等。以下是常见问题及其解决方法:
1. 打包失败
问题原因:项目结构不完整、配置文件错误、依赖库未正确安装。
解决方法:
- 确保项目结构完整
- 检查配置文件是否正确
- 安装所有依赖库
2. 打包结果不一致
问题原因:项目文件未正确保存、版本控制未启用、打包参数配置错误。
解决方法:
- 保存所有项目文件
- 启用版本控制(如 Git)
- 检查打包参数是否正确
3. 打包速度慢
问题原因:项目文件过大、依赖库过多、打包工具配置不当。
解决方法:
- 优化项目文件结构
- 减少依赖库数量
- 优化打包工具配置
六、打包后的发布与推广
打包完成后,开发者需将小程序发布到相应的平台(如微信小程序、支付宝小程序等),并进行推广。发布后,开发者可通过小程序的“测试”功能进行测试,确保小程序运行稳定后再进行正式发布。
官方资料:小程序发布后,开发者需在微信小程序后台设置小程序的权限、功能、广告等,确保小程序符合平台规则。
七、打包工具的使用技巧
在使用打包工具时,开发者可通过以下技巧提升打包效率:
- 使用版本控制(如 Git)管理项目文件
- 优化项目结构,减少冗余文件
- 合理设置打包参数,避免不必要的资源消耗
- 使用自动化工具(如 Jenkins、GitLab CI/CD)进行自动化打包
官方资料:开发者工具支持多种自动化打包功能,开发者可根据需求选择适合的自动化工具。
八、小程序打包的注意事项
在小程序打包过程中,需注意以下几点:
- 确保项目文件完整,避免因文件缺失导致打包失败
- 注意打包参数的配置,避免因参数错误导致打包失败
- 定期备份项目文件,防止数据丢失
- 保持开发工具和依赖库的更新,确保打包效果最佳
官方资料:微信官方强调,开发者应定期备份项目文件,并保持开发工具和依赖库的更新,以确保小程序的稳定运行。
九、总结
小程序打包是开发过程中的关键环节,只有确保打包流程正确、打包参数配置合理、项目文件完整,才能保证小程序的稳定运行。开发者需在打包前做好充分准备,确保项目结构正确,配置文件无误,打包参数设置合理,以获得最佳的打包效果。
官方资料:微信官方强调,小程序打包是开发流程中的重要环节,开发者应重视打包过程,确保小程序的稳定运行。
十、
小程序打包是一门技术活,也是一门艺术。从项目结构的搭建,到打包参数的配置,再到打包结果的验证,每一个环节都至关重要。开发者需不断学习和实践,提升自己的开发能力,才能在小程序开发中取得更大的成功。希望本文能为各位开发者提供实用的打包攻略,助力大家顺利打包小程序,实现业务目标。
在移动互联网快速发展的今天,小程序已成为各大企业、个人开发者推广业务、展示功能的重要工具。无论是电商、社交、服务类,还是游戏、工具类,小程序都拥有广阔的应用前景。然而,对于新手来说,如何高效、安全地打包小程序,是一个值得深入探讨的问题。本文将从零开始,系统讲解小程序打包的全流程,帮助用户理解并掌握打包技巧。
一、小程序打包前的准备
在正式打包之前,必须确保开发环境和工具已经就绪。若开发者尚未完成开发,建议先完成所有功能模块的测试和调试,确保小程序在不同设备和系统上都能正常运行。此外,还需确认项目结构是否完整,包括页面、组件、样式、接口等是否都已正确设置。
官方资料:根据微信官方文档,小程序打包前必须确保项目结构符合规范,包括项目文件夹、页面配置文件(如 `app.json`)、页面组件(如 `page.js`、`page.json`、`page.wxml`)等都需完整无误。
二、选择合适的打包工具
小程序打包工具主要包括 微信开发者工具、HBuilderX、Xcode 等。其中,微信开发者工具是最常用且最权威的打包工具,支持多种小程序平台(如微信小程序、支付宝小程序、抖音小程序等)。此外,HBuilderX 是一款支持多平台开发的工具,适合开发跨平台小程序。
官方资料:微信官方推荐使用微信开发者工具进行打包,因其具备完善的调试和打包功能,能够提供实时预览和打包结果反馈。
三、配置打包参数
在打包前,需对打包参数进行配置,包括打包目标平台、打包方式、打包路径等。不同平台的打包方式略有不同,比如微信小程序需使用 `wx.build`,而支付宝小程序则需使用 `alipay.build`。
官方资料:根据微信小程序文档,打包参数配置应包括以下内容:
- `platform`:指定打包目标平台(如 `wx`、`alipay`)
- `type`:指定打包类型(如 `release`、`debug`)
- `output`:指定打包输出路径
四、打包流程详解
1. 开发环境搭建
开发环境搭建是打包的第一步,开发者需安装相应的开发工具,并确保项目文件夹结构正确。例如,项目文件夹通常包含以下内容:
- `pages/`:存放页面文件
- `utils/`:存放工具函数
- `style/`:存放样式文件
- `app.json`:项目配置文件
- `package.json`:项目依赖管理文件
官方资料:微信开发者工具支持多种开发环境,开发者可根据需要选择适合自己的开发环境。
2. 编写项目配置文件
项目配置文件 `app.json` 是小程序开发的核心配置文件,用于设置页面路径、窗口样式、自定义菜单等。开发者需确保 `app.json` 文件结构正确,避免因配置错误导致打包失败。
官方资料:`app.json` 文件中需包含以下内容:
- `pages`:页面路径数组(如 `pages/index/index`)
- `tabBar`:若为 tabBar 小程序,需配置 `tabBar` 字段
- `window`:窗口样式配置(如 `navigationBarTitleText`)
3. 开发者工具打包
在微信开发者工具中,开发者可通过以下步骤进行打包:
1. 确保项目结构正确
2. 在开发者工具中点击“构建”按钮
3. 选择打包目标平台(如 `wx`)
4. 选择打包类型(如 `release`)
5. 选择打包输出路径(如 `dist/`)
官方资料:开发者工具提供多种打包选项,开发者可根据需求选择不同的打包类型,以获得最佳的打包效果。
4. 打包结果验证
打包完成后,需对打包结果进行验证,确保小程序在不同设备和系统上都能正常运行。验证可通过开发者工具的“运行”功能进行,也可以通过微信小程序的“测试”功能进行。
官方资料:开发者工具提供“运行”功能,可实时查看小程序运行效果,确保打包结果符合预期。
五、打包过程中常见问题及解决方法
在打包过程中,可能会遇到一些常见问题,如打包失败、打包结果不一致、打包速度慢等。以下是常见问题及其解决方法:
1. 打包失败
问题原因:项目结构不完整、配置文件错误、依赖库未正确安装。
解决方法:
- 确保项目结构完整
- 检查配置文件是否正确
- 安装所有依赖库
2. 打包结果不一致
问题原因:项目文件未正确保存、版本控制未启用、打包参数配置错误。
解决方法:
- 保存所有项目文件
- 启用版本控制(如 Git)
- 检查打包参数是否正确
3. 打包速度慢
问题原因:项目文件过大、依赖库过多、打包工具配置不当。
解决方法:
- 优化项目文件结构
- 减少依赖库数量
- 优化打包工具配置
六、打包后的发布与推广
打包完成后,开发者需将小程序发布到相应的平台(如微信小程序、支付宝小程序等),并进行推广。发布后,开发者可通过小程序的“测试”功能进行测试,确保小程序运行稳定后再进行正式发布。
官方资料:小程序发布后,开发者需在微信小程序后台设置小程序的权限、功能、广告等,确保小程序符合平台规则。
七、打包工具的使用技巧
在使用打包工具时,开发者可通过以下技巧提升打包效率:
- 使用版本控制(如 Git)管理项目文件
- 优化项目结构,减少冗余文件
- 合理设置打包参数,避免不必要的资源消耗
- 使用自动化工具(如 Jenkins、GitLab CI/CD)进行自动化打包
官方资料:开发者工具支持多种自动化打包功能,开发者可根据需求选择适合的自动化工具。
八、小程序打包的注意事项
在小程序打包过程中,需注意以下几点:
- 确保项目文件完整,避免因文件缺失导致打包失败
- 注意打包参数的配置,避免因参数错误导致打包失败
- 定期备份项目文件,防止数据丢失
- 保持开发工具和依赖库的更新,确保打包效果最佳
官方资料:微信官方强调,开发者应定期备份项目文件,并保持开发工具和依赖库的更新,以确保小程序的稳定运行。
九、总结
小程序打包是开发过程中的关键环节,只有确保打包流程正确、打包参数配置合理、项目文件完整,才能保证小程序的稳定运行。开发者需在打包前做好充分准备,确保项目结构正确,配置文件无误,打包参数设置合理,以获得最佳的打包效果。
官方资料:微信官方强调,小程序打包是开发流程中的重要环节,开发者应重视打包过程,确保小程序的稳定运行。
十、
小程序打包是一门技术活,也是一门艺术。从项目结构的搭建,到打包参数的配置,再到打包结果的验证,每一个环节都至关重要。开发者需不断学习和实践,提升自己的开发能力,才能在小程序开发中取得更大的成功。希望本文能为各位开发者提供实用的打包攻略,助力大家顺利打包小程序,实现业务目标。
推荐文章
秘密地下俱乐部教程攻略:如何在不被发现的情况下享受高端社交体验在当今社会,社交活动已经不再局限于传统的聚会和活动。随着科技的发展和人们生活方式的改变,越来越多的人开始寻找更加私密、高端的社交方式。然而,许多人在尝试这些方式时,往往忽视
2026-04-06 10:15:19
100人看过
海淘攻略:TB包教程,从入门到精通在当今这个信息爆炸的时代,海淘已经成为了许多消费者追求个性与品质生活的一种方式。尤其是在国内电商平台如淘宝(Taobao)上,各种琳琅满目的商品层出不穷,从日常用品到奢侈品,从电子产品到家居用品,应有
2026-04-06 10:15:06
188人看过
时空猎人开局教程攻略图在《时空猎人》这款游戏中,开局是玩家进入游戏后的第一阶段,决定了后续的玩法方向和体验深度。因此,掌握好开局策略,能够为玩家在游戏过程中提供更优质的体验。本文将从多个维度,系统梳理《时空猎人》的开局攻略,帮助玩家在
2026-04-06 10:14:56
119人看过
贞观攻略男生发型教程:打造得体与个性并存的发型在现代社会,发型不仅是个人形象的重要组成部分,更是展现个性与风格的重要方式。对于男生而言,选择合适的发型不仅能提升整体气质,还能在职场、社交场合中留下深刻印象。而“贞观”这一关键词,源自唐
2026-04-06 10:14:28
292人看过



